Output 565191b267c27f83a1c042c7a2c2b83bcb745363ec189397ebb3e41f267c5b1b:5

value
12339203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d80f37c772aac6a5686e0cd95b6e3aea6343fbe OP_EQUAL
address
3MtDjcrerdXgqVxvYzJqFDRA9oZsZChhLC
transaction
565191b267c27f83a1c042c7a2c2b83bcb745363ec189397ebb3e41f267c5b1b
spent
true